About the role Trading Systems runs the infrastructure Flow Traders trades on: the global Linux fleet β€” trading servers, workstations and VDIs β€” and the multi-cloud and distributed-systems estate that sits alongside it. We also build and run the self-service infrastructure platform the rest of Technology depends on. We are hiring two engineers into this team. This is a hands-on engineering role: most of your time goes on writing Terraform, building CI workflows and guardrails, automating toil out of the Linux fleet, and operating what you build. A lot of the shared tooling does not exist yet, and building it is the job rather than a side effect of it. The environment is trading-critical and runs across both on-premise infrastructure and public cloud, and you will work on both sides of that line rather than specialising in one. To be clear about the shape of the seat: this is build-and-operate rather than architecture, strategy or management. There is architecture in it, but the bulk of the work is hands-on and there are no direct reports. A solid Linux foundation is essential across the whole role β€” it underpins both sides of the estate, and the cloud, container and Kubernetes work rests on it just as much as the on-premise fleet does. What you will do Write, debug and publish reusable Terraform modules that other engineers consume, covering both the Linux fleet and the cloud estate. Design and own CI/CD workflows and guardrails in GitHub Actions β€” the policy checks, tests and approval gates that let engineers across Technology self-serve infrastructure safely. Build and operate Kubernetes on both sides of the estate β€” managed clusters in cloud and k3s on-premise β€” along with the distributed systems running on it, particularly Kafka. Provision and operate GCP, AWS and Alibaba Cloud resources through Infrastructure as Code. Operate and automate the Linux estate: Foreman provisioning across VMs and bare metal, Puppet for host configuration, Ansible/AWX for application deployment, plus patching and lifecycle. Build automation and internal tooling in Python or Go, with test-driven development as a normal working habit. Take a share of the global 24/7 on-call rotation, and cross-skill deliberately between the Linux and cloud sides of the estate.
